Condividi tramite


Funzione StorPortDeviceReady (storport.h)

La routine StorPortDeviceReady notifica al driver della porta che l'unità logica indicata è pronta per gestire le nuove richieste.

Sintassi

STORPORT_API BOOLEAN StorPortDeviceReady(
  [in] PVOID HwDeviceExtension,
  [in] UCHAR PathId,
  [in] UCHAR TargetId,
  [in] UCHAR Lun
);

Parametri

[in] HwDeviceExtension

Puntatore all'estensione del dispositivo hardware. Si tratta di un'area di archiviazione hbA che il driver di porta alloca e inizializza per conto del driver miniport. I driver miniport in genere archiviano informazioni specifiche di HBA in questa estensione, ad esempio lo stato dell'HBA e gli intervalli di accesso mappati per l'HBA. Questa area è disponibile per il driver miniport immediatamente dopo che il driver miniport chiama StorPortInitialize. Il driver di porta libera questa memoria quando rimuove il dispositivo.

[in] PathId

Identifica il bus SCSI.

[in] TargetId

Identifica il controller di destinazione o il dispositivo sugli autobus specificati.

[in] Lun

Identifica l'unità logica per il controller di destinazione o il dispositivo specificati.

Valore restituito

StorPortDeviceReady restituisce TRUE se il driver miniport ha avuto esito positivo in caso di notifica al driver della porta, FALSE se non.

Commenti

Non è in genere necessario notificare al dispositivo di destinazione che sono necessarie nuove richieste.

Requisiti

Requisito Valore
Piattaforma di destinazione Universale
Intestazione Storport.h (include Storport.h)
Libreria Storport.lib

Vedi anche

StorPortDeviceBusy

StorPortReady